Founded in 2025 and headquartered at the Railway Training Institute (RTI), Nairobi, KSBS is Kenya's emerging professional home for Smart HVAC-R, BMS, IoT, and building automation. We bring together students, trainees, and working professionals to raise standards, share knowledge, and build the networks that drive modern infrastructure.

Beyond community, KSBS delivers practical initiatives — from Kenya's first CDACC assessment compliance engine (ExamGuard) to a national programme for safe refrigerant disposal training among licensed scrap metal dealers.

ExamGuard — CDACC Assessment Compliance Engine

Kenya's first dedicated assessment compliance engine for TVET institutions. ExamGuard analyses examination papers against CDACC standards and instantly flags compliance gaps — work that previously took 2–4 hours of manual moderation now done in under 5 minutes.

86+ CDACC courses loaded
8 Departments covered
<5 min vs. 2–4 hrs manual review
Free Pilot phase — no cost to colleges
Six compliance dimensions analysed simultaneously
Curriculum Coverage
Maps exam content against CDACC unit registries — identifies which units are covered and which are missing.
Theory/Practical Weighting
Auto-applies correct CDACC ratios by cohort — Cycle 1/2 and the new Cycle 3 modular weightings (10/90 at L3–4).
Bloom's Taxonomy Rigor
Verifies cognitive demand is pitched at the correct KNQF level — flags papers that are too basic or too advanced.
Practical Structure
Checks for observation checklists, product checklists, cutting lists, C/NYC decision boxes, and assessor sign-off.
CDACC Standards Compliance
Department-specific checks — OSH/PPE for Electrical, HACCP for Hospitality, IFRS/IAS for Business, and more.
Moderation Verdict
Issues one of four clear verdicts: Accepted, Minor Issues, Needs Revision, or Out of Scope — with actionable coaching feedback.
Covers: Agriculture · Building · Business · Computing · Electrical · Health · Hospitality · Mechanical
Cycle 3 modular curriculum fully supported. No installation required — browser-based.

Safe HVAC Disposal Training for Licensed Scrap Metal Dealers

Kenya's HCFC phase-out took full effect January 2026 — every end-of-life AC unit at scrap yards must have refrigerant recovered before processing. Yet 1,100 licensed scrap dealers currently have no training on safe gas handling. KSBS is closing this gap.

Working through the dealer licensing office, KSBS delivers mandatory 1-day Safe HVAC Disposal Training as a prerequisite for annual license renewal — deploying recovery machines on-site and training toward the full 1,100-dealer national target.

1,100 Licensed scrap dealers nationally
100 Dealers trained in pilot
Jan 2026 HCFC full phase-out effective
